Double glazing can increase the energy efficiency of your home. It's also a great option to increase the value of your home.

A double glazed window is made up of two glass panes with a space between them which is filled with argon gas or air to increase the efficiency of the thermal.

Misting is the most frequent issue with double-glazed units. This is caused by condensation that forms in the space between the glass panes. It is possible to solve this issue without having replace the entire frame. Re-sealing is a process that can fix windows that are misting.

This involves drilling small openings in the double-glazed unit to allow moisture and air to escape. The unit is then cleaned with special solvent that eliminates any accumulated residue and restores the seal to its original condition. It's easy to do and costs less than replacing a whole window.
